HUGHLETT v. SPERRY CORP.

Civ. No. 4-86-172.

650 F.Supp. 312 (1986)

Charles M. HUGHLETT, Plaintiff, v. SPERRY CORPORATION, Defendant.

United States District Court, D. Minnesota, Fourth Division.

August 20, 1986.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Howard A. Knutson, Burnsville, Minn., for plaintiff.

Popham Haik Schnobrich Kaufman & Doty by Thomas M. Sipkins, Minneapolis, Minn., for defendant.


MEMORANDUM OPINION AND ORDER

DIANA E. MURPHY, District Judge.

Plaintiff Charles M. Hughlett brought suit in state court against his former employer, defendant Sperry Corp., alleging breach of a covenant of good faith and fair dealing, negligent misrepresentation, and race discrimination.
